Dota 2 has a large esports scene, with teams from around the world playing in various professional leagues and tournaments.How many pro teams are there in Dota 2?
In total, across all Regions and Divisions, there are 96 teams competing in the Dota Pro Circuit. At the end of each Regional League, the bottom two teams from the Division I bracket will be demoted to the Division II bracket.Can 5 DOTA Pros Beat 3 League Pros in League Of Legends? | TSM League Vs DOTA 2

Supports are the hardest position. The whole early game and mid game hinges on them. Mid can bottle crow, carry can be babysit and offlane can abandon lane and go to jungle. Supports decide the flow of the game.Is Dota older than LoL?
Digging into their past, Dota was first published in 2003, and League of Legends' release date is 2009. However, Dota and Dota 2 are two separate games. The second game came into our lives in 2013, ten years after the first release.How many active Dota 2 players are there?
The game, which was released in 2013, has a dedicated fanbase that continued to grow annually until 2016, which peaked at 709,000 average concurrent players. As of 2023, the Dota 2 player count has reached its all-time low once more, with an average of approximately 455,000 players online at any given time.How long will Dota 2 last?
